Transaction 518b5de4878d971323d51f1e284a6c85b68449045739aacb4c9cf0a071b3d1e8

13 Input
2 Outputs
  • 518b5de4878d971323d51f1e284a6c85b68449045739aacb4c9cf0a071b3d1e8:0
  • value  14968
    address  3MVkJ3DDqzknFZd6St4yepZm6NUjWmRBrT
  • 518b5de4878d971323d51f1e284a6c85b68449045739aacb4c9cf0a071b3d1e8:1
  • value  1475181
    address  1G5uv7fPkxA6utpiJujxQhsVMEibSD8jFf